What ensures that only authorized individuals can access and modify health data?

The correct answer is related to the concept of ensuring that only authorized individuals can access and modify health data. Data integrity measures play a critical role in maintaining accurate and secure health information. These measures include controls and processes that guarantee that the data is entered, stored, and retrieved correctly without unauthorized alterations. By establishing protocols for data entry, validation processes, and use of encryption, organizations can monitor and safeguard health data against unauthorized access and modifications.

While access restrictions serve a similar function by limiting user access based on roles and permissions, they specifically govern who can see or alter the data, rather than directly ensuring the data's accuracy and trustworthiness. Audit trails are important for tracking who accessed the data and what modifications were made, whereas periodic review involves regularly assessing data and policies but does not directly protect the data itself. Thus, data integrity measures are foundational in establishing the trustworthiness of health data management.
